We consider SU (2) (1) gauge models with an additional global symmetry of S₍ type. In particular, we study S₄ symmetry for a six-quark---six-lepton standard model. We find that the Kobayashi-Maskawa matrix is completely determined and the mass of the t quark is predicted. Some of the results persist in S₍ applied to n families. Restrictions on neutrino masses and mixings are given. Implications of CP and flavor nonconservation that arise in the neutral-Higgs-boson sector are discussed.
